For coaches who are self-employed, working to deliver as a team is not necessary a regular affair.
So it was a very enjoyable experience co-facilitating with Ann Tan June Ho and Heng Yang Tan in a leadership program. The program covered two parts and this was part one.
As a team, there were much to coordinate and ensure we were in alignment, not just in the hashtag#content but in the hashtag#context of how we are going to do it together.
Most leaders pay attention to content. “Content” in this context is the roles and responsibilities for each member, how the slides flow, learning activities, time allocation for each activity etc.
Context is HOW we are performing together. It includes aligning the spirit behind what we do, the trust we have with each other, the psychological safety to give each other feedback etc.
The reality for many is that it is often much easier to do things alone which is highly efficient. There are lesser worries on managing context (which is hidden in nature).
A team, however, generates a certain type of energy that a single individual can’t do. A team can do so much more.
